Starbucks Cardamom Latte

Today was cool enough to have a hot latte, so I decided to try the Cardamom Latte from Starbucks. It tasted okay and not so sweet with only 1 shot instead of the standard 2 in a grande size. If you like chai tea, you’ll probably enjoy this latte. But if you’re into the sweeter options on the menu, this one may be too tame for you πŸ˜‰

Pumpkin Spice Malt Balls

So, my hubby and I were at a Bulk Barn (bulk food store, here in Canada), and they had their plethora of Fall and Halloween candy out. As we were perusing the bins, we came across these pumpkin spice malt balls!! Now…we love malt balls, and usually get some during the holiday season, but pumpkin spice? We had never noticed these before. So, we bought a small amount to try out, and they’re nummy!! They’re a combination of the classic malt ball flavour with pumpkin pie – can’t go wrong with that. If you have a Bulk Barn near you, and you have a chance, I’d recommend you trying these out – they’re pretty omnomnom-worthy!!

Afternoon at the Brampton Fall Fair – September 15, 2012

So, today we spent the afternoon at the Brampton Fall Fair. It’s a small fair, but still a good way to spend the afternoon with your family. The weather was perfect as well…not too hot and not too cool either. Was very comfortable for walking around,Β photographing the groundsΒ and noshing a bit as well πŸ™‚

Ah…kettle corn. No fair is complete without it!! Alas, we skipped buying any, but I couldn’t help taking a photo of it – especially with the multicoloured varietyΒ πŸ™‚

This food stall look familiar?! Yep!! It’s the same Hank Daddy’s we tried out at the CNE πŸ™‚ This time though, we tried their smoked sausage, with sauteed onions and Carolina mustard sauce. Now, it doesn’t look like much, but the sausage was amazing. It had that, fantastic snap when you bite into it, and was super juicy on the inside. The Carolina mustard sauce was sweet, and if you ate it on its own, it would seem even more so. But, in combination with the onions and sausage, it paired up really well with the savory flavours of both. I would definitley recommend you give them a try, if you ever come across their truck/trailer. Right now they only do the Fair and Festival circuit, so if you’d like to find out where they’ll be next, just start following them on Twitter (@HankDaddysBBQ). They tweet which upcoming events they’re going to be at πŸ™‚
